fffYou may remember a week ago there was an alleged image from the set of the Fantastic Four. It was unclear at the time whether or not they were from the movie which is currently set for a 2015 release.

You may also notice though that our original article has now no longer got a copy of that image.

The reason for this is that we received a take down notice from Fox itself. [See Below]

While we will no longer show said image, consider this if Fox are sending take down notices to us among other comic websites then… It doesn’t exactly put the cat back in the bag and would pretty much appear to confirm that the image was indeed a likeness of what Jamie Bell’s character of “The ever lovin’ blue eyed Thing” aka Ben Grimm.
